Middlesex
to Wit}


The Information of William Gibbs< no role > John Mackerall< no role >
Chas Ward< no role > & John Partridge< no role > and Henry
[..] taken before [..] Us two
of his Majesty's Justices of the Peace
for the said County

Who severally being upon Oath say And first
this Informant William Gibbs< no role > for himself
saith that he is Headboro: for the Parish of Saint
Giles & that he had Informt. of a person now
present who calls himself Wm. Addington having
been concerned as an Accomplice in Robbing
One Michl Bray< no role > of his Coat Waistcoat and
Breeches & twelve Guineas in Gold this Informt
made an Outery of Stop Thief & the other Informt
John Partridge< no role > laid hold of him at the Top of Newtoner
Street St Giles. & when he was taken this Informt
was about forty Yards distance & saw him fire a
Pistol but as whom he cannot tell
And this Informant John Mackerall for himself
saith that in Newtoners Street he heard an Outery
of Stop Thief & saw the or Informant John
Partridge
< no role > Seize hold of the person now present
who calls himself Wm. Addington this Informt
went up to the assistance of the said Jno. Partridge< no role >
& the said Wm. Addington drew A Pistol out of his
Breast & fired the pistol now produced Immediately at this Informt
which providentially missed him
And this Informant John Partridge< no role > for himself
saith that this afternoon he heard an Outery
of Stop thief in Newtoners Stt. St. Giles and this
Informant Seized hold of a person now present
who calls himself Wm. Addington this Informant
heard the sd. Addington declare that he would
Shoot or he the Death of the first Man that
came up to him & says that the other Informt
John Mackerall & Chas. Ward came up to this
Informt. Assistance the sd. Wm. Addington directly
Fired his Pistol at the said John Mackerell< no role >
